A little more expense than some places, but the apartments are really nice. The location is convenient - just off Rte 50 with plenty of shopping, restaurants and movie theater nearby. Apartments are just a few years old with new appliances. Grounds and common areas are well-kept. Nice pool, but shallow (4 feet is deepest point.) No elevator so move-in can be a little tricky. No reserved parking spot for each apartment (unless you pay extra for a carport or garage). I have to park a block or so away from my apartment if I come home later than 8:30 pm.
My first move-in to my 3-bedroom was well-organized, and I knew all the details in advance. When I moved from a 3-bedroom to a 1-bedroom in the same building, the process was a little chaotic. I didn't have a firm move-in date until the week before, and that was only after several phone calls, emails and faxes. I couldn't move into the new apartment on my scheduled move-in day because the paperwork wasn't ready. Luckily since I was moving just across the hall, I didn't incur any added expense for a moving van, etc because of the extra day.
